Meet Your Maker is a building game of brutal expression and conquest. Unleash your inner evil genius in co-op or single-player to build the ultimate fortress of devious deathtraps, or take on those built by others in a high-stakes heist to steal resources essential for your survival.

Meet Your Maker is a action, base-building and strategy game developed and published by Behaviour Interactive Inc..
Released on April 04th 2023 is available only on Windows in 13 languages: English, French, Italian, German, Spanish - Spain, Japanese, Simplified Chinese, Traditional Chinese, Ukrainian, Korean, Polish, Portuguese - Brazil and Spanish - Latin America.

It has received 3,377 reviews of which 2,428 were positive and 949 were negative resulting in a rating of 7 out of 10. 😊

This is a tough one. Development ceased. This is a great game that fell victim to a subsection of the community that just wanted people raiding their base to suffer, fail, and quit - and achieved exactly that. The devs made things very balanced in regards to the fact having people steal from your base meant basically nothing. There are amazing creations out there that are fun and challenging or others that are artistic and engaging. Yet some folk insisted in making bases that waste raiders time with mindless labyrinths, prevent you from recovering ammo so you can't progress, or use other cheese tactics that made raiding a base hell. The Epic Quest For Mighty Loot fell victim to the same mindset. This is an amazing and creative format for games that lets community creations amplify the tools you give them and I so desperately want it to be a thing, but ironically the community is what kills it. The game still works. You can still play. People still play it. It's GOOD. You can watch replays of people raiding your base! You LEARN from that. In that sense I recommend. In the sense that it's been sunsetted and the developers moved onto other projects, I don't recommend. To their credit, they supported the game past the point the decision had been made to pull the plug and they keep the servers up. Simply basing things on votes don't work. I've seen myself my highest rated map is a Christmas one where I literally give the raiders maximum return on their time, by an order of magnitude of nearly 5 times my actual "best" map. There's a world where this format works, and I haven't honestly spent enough time mentally siming that model to solve the problem that's business equitable, but I do believe it's solvable. Anyway, I don't know who really drove the idea of the game, but I'm aware that many that worked on the game aren't credited in any projects since, which is shameful. The Senior CD moved to The Casting of Frank Stone and I really hope he took the MYM team with him because they did good. You. Did. Good.
